1. Use phpmyadmin to modify the TABLE. repair table 'your TABLE name' or directly on the database management interface, select a TABLE, as shown in figure
2. If the modification fails, we can try to stop mysql first when replacing the local mysql database, then copy the table, and then start mysql.
To stop mysql, right-click "my computer" on the desktop. In the pop-up menu, click "manage ", in the displayed "Computer Management" interface, find "services and applications"-"services" on the left, and then find mysql on the right to restart.
3. If the above method still does not work, it may be that the mysql server did not stop during packaging, resulting in data problems. We stopped mysql and then repackaged it, then, the server compresses the file into a zip or rar file, transfers the file to the local parsing, stops the local mysql instance, and then replaces the file.
